OFFICE OF THE PRESIDENT
EXPERTS IN NATURAL DISASTER MANAGEMENT

The Government of Sri Lanka has initiated a long term programme for the prevention, mitigation and management of natural disasters. The Office of the President wishes to identify experienced national and international personnel, to assist the Government of Sri Lanka, from those who possess expertise in the prevention, mitigation and management of following natural hazards :

  • Tsunami ;
  • Landslides ;
  • Cyclones ;
  • Major Floods ;
  • Droughts ; and
  • Dam Bursts

The applicants are required to possess extensive knowledge and experience in all aspects of disaster management in one or more of the natural hazards mentioned above. They would have to collaborate with local experts and formulate policies and plans, and implement strategies for the effective management of natural hazards in Sri Lanka. Excellent conceptual, analytical and communication skills, together with the ability to foster dialogue with relevant persons in Government, Civil Society, and Private Sector and desired.
